#10addb, answered

What color is #10addb?

#10addb is a balanced electric cyan, closest to Deep Sky Blue (ΔE2000 6.4). It sits at 194° on the hue wheel with 86% saturation and 46% lightness, which reads as cool.

What is the RGB value of #10addb?

rgb(16, 173, 219) — 16 red, 173 green and 219 blue out of 255, or 6.3% / 67.8% / 85.9% by channel.

Is #10addb a light or a dark color?

It is a mid-tone. Relative luminance is 0.3511 and perceived brightness is 60%, so black text on it reaches 8.02:1.

Should I use black or white text on #10addb?

Black. It scores 8.02:1 against #10addb, versus 2.62:1 for white — AAA at any size.

What is the complementary color of #10addb?

#DB3E10 sits directly opposite on the wheel. Softer options are the split-complements #DB1048 and #DBA410, which give the same contrast with far less vibration.

What colors go well with #10addb?

For interface work: #F4F9FA as the surface, #C0E2ED for borders, #4B899B for secondary text, #E00B10 as an accent and #095E77 for hover and pressed states. For a palette, the analogous pair #10DBA4 and #1048DB stays calm, while #DB3E10 is the loudest partner.

What is #10addb in CMYK for printing?

cmyk(93%, 21%, 0%, 14%). This is a screen-to-ink approximation — a color this saturated sits outside most CMYK gamuts and will print duller than it looks here.

Is #10addb warm or cool?

Cool — it scores 93 on a scale where 0 is the warmest orange and 100 the coolest azure. Nudged warmer it becomes #10DBBF; nudged cooler, #0E90DD.
